2. Key Differences Analysis

Samsung Galaxy A32 Advantages:

  • Lighter and more compact: Easier to handle and carry for extended periods.
  • Larger battery: Offers potentially longer battery life.
  • Dedicated depth sensor: Better portrait photos with a dedicated depth sensor for portrait mode.
  • Higher resolution macro lens: Takes more detailed macro photos.
  • Confirmed OS Upgrade: Confirmed path to android 13

Xiaomi Redmi Note 11 Pro+ 5G Advantages:

  • Significantly more powerful processor: Much faster performance in all tasks, including gaming.
  • Higher refresh rate screen: Smoother scrolling and animations with 120hz refresh rate.
  • Significantly brighter screen: Much better visibility in bright sunlight.
  • Superior fast charging: Charges from empty to full in around 15-19 minutes.
  • Higher resolution main camera: Captures more detail in photos with the 108MP sensor.
  • Significantly better video recording: Offers 4K video recording.
  • Significantly better audio: Stereo speakers and Dolby Atmos support offer much better sound.
  • Better connectivity: Newer Bluetooth and Wi-Fi standards.
  • More accurate GPS: More satellite systems for superior location accuracy.
  • Better screen protection: Corning Gorilla Glass 5.
  • More convenient side mounted fingerprint sensor
  • Larger top storage option: 256GB model

Trade-offs:

  • The Samsung Galaxy A32 trades performance and display quality for better battery life and a more compact design, and also provides a portrait sensor.
  • The Xiaomi Redmi Note 11 Pro+ 5G prioritizes speed, display quality, and camera features over battery capacity and compact design.

My Choice

If I were choosing between these two phones, I would pick the Xiaomi Redmi Note 11 Pro+ 5G. While the Samsung Galaxy A32 has a slightly bigger battery and a lighter body, the Redmi Note 11 Pro+ 5G provides a much better overall experience in almost every other aspect. The performance difference is stark, with a much faster processor that will offer better multitasking, gaming, and overall app experience. The display is significantly superior with a higher refresh rate (120hz) and brightness (1200 nits) which means it will be far better to view in sunlight and be smoother in daily use. The camera is also a big leap forward with 4K video, and the enhanced audio experience is something to consider as well. The biggest advantage of the Redmi Note 11 Pro+ 5G is the 120W fast charging, which will allow me to quickly top off the battery whenever needed. The side mounted fingerprint sensor is also more convenient than a standard one. While the slightly smaller battery might not last as long as Samsung's, the rapid charging helps offset that and the advantages overall greatly outweigh this.
